回答:软件产品架构是不断迭代演化的,从单体服务架构发展到现在的服务化、微服务的架构。单体架构单体架构就是所有的业务模块都是耦合在一个项目中,开发、部署都在一起;如果其中一个模块需要上线升级,那么所有模块都要一起启停;在早期,单体架构的项目团队成员需要是全栈,因为前端、后端、数据库都是一波人负责,后来开始进行了逻辑分层,团队也分成了前端 UI 团队、后端和 DBA 团队,每个团队都有自己负责的职责。然而随...
...供参考。 拥有多元化微服务的大规模生态系统运行情况如何呢? eBay和Google采用了数百到数千个单独的服务来协同工作。现在的大规模系统都是以图的形式,而不是层次式或多个连接的形式来构成服务。服务之间相互依赖。只有...
...功能开发 总结 概述 本文将从一个开发人员角度,介绍如何使用Bluemix平台开发和部署Python Flask应用,如何通过Bluemix进行微信公众号认证,最后结合相关Watson服务,实现用户向公众号发送图片,后台识别图片并返回诗文的功能。...
...现在的日常生活已经离不开微信,本文将会抛砖引玉演示如何使用Python调用微信API做一些有意思的东西。 看完这一系列教程,你就能从头开始实现自己关于微信的想法。 本文为教程的第二部分,主要以微信控制器、群发助手、...
...发界面。 教程步骤 我们现在直接进入主题,微信小程序如何在真机体验测试的教程。 首先,我们要确保已经申请注册好了微信小程序,如果还未申请注册的,那接下来的教程内容你可以大概了解就行了,不用细读,浪费你的时...
...可以根据不同设备上的需求来提供对应的API,而且不需要更改我们现有的微服务。 这样一来,我们的底层服务群就具有了很强的扩展性,我们不需要为一个新增的客户端来更改底层的服务代码,而是新增一层BFF层,来专门针对...
...需要投入的成本。尤其是涉及到需要技术二次 开发的。如何在低成本、有限的时间里策划一场合格的裂变活动呢? ▌常做裂变的朋友可能回到 2 个词:裂变系数 K、投入与产出比 ROI。 【1】K>1 的裂变才是一个合格的裂变活动。 ...
...一步步指示操作,而是结合要做的事,让潜在的方法关系如何去做。这为重构和性能优化留下巨大的空间,甚至允许你替换全部算法只需要一点点代码改变,这种更有效的方式(比如:内存管理,使用懒惰评估替换有限评估) ...
ChatGPT和Sora等AI大模型应用,将AI大模型和算力需求的热度不断带上新的台阶。哪里可以获得...
大模型的训练用4090是不合适的,但推理(inference/serving)用4090不能说合适,...
图示为GPU性能排行榜,我们可以看到所有GPU的原始相关性能图表。同时根据训练、推理能力由高到低做了...